Notable Friday Option Activity: ENPH, MBUU, INTC Stock Options Channel Staff - Friday, April 12, 3:20 PMLooking at options trading activity among components of the Russell 3000 index, there is noteworthy activity today in Enphase Energy Inc. (ENPH), where a total volume of 24,211 contracts has been traded thus far today, a contract volume which is representative of approximately 2.4 million underlying shares (given that every 1 contract represents 100 underlying shares). That number works out to 69% of ENPH's average daily trading volume over the past month, of 3.5 million shares. Especially high volume was seen for the $120 strike call option expiring April 12, 2024, with 1,224 contracts trading so far today, representing approximately 122,400 underlying shares of ENPH. Malibu Boats Inc (MBUU) saw options trading volume of 1,426 contracts, representing approximately 142,600 underlying shares or approximately 66.8% of MBUU's average daily trading volume over the past month, of 213,510 shares. Especially high volume was seen for the $35 strike put option expiring August 16, 2024, with 1,304 contracts trading so far today, representing approximately 130,400 underlying shares of MBUU. And Intel Corp (INTC) saw options trading volume of 336,715 contracts, representing approximately 33.7 million underlying shares or approximately 66.4% of INTC's average daily trading volume over the past month, of 50.7 million shares. Especially high volume was seen for the $37 strike put option expiring April 12, 2024, with 15,127 contracts trading so far today, representing approximately 1.5 million underlying shares of INTC.
